🚇 🗺️ Getting There
The easiest way to reach Tamraght from Agadir is by taxi, which takes about 20-30 minutes. You can also find local buses that run along the coastal road. Some travelers opt for a rental car for more flexibility.
No, there is no airport in Tamraght. The nearest airport is Agadir Al Massira Airport (AGA). From Agadir, you can take a taxi or bus to Tamraght.
From Marrakech, you can take a bus or hire a private transfer to Agadir, and then a taxi to Tamraght. The journey can take around 3-4 hours by road.
Tamraght is a relatively small village, and most attractions are within walking distance. For longer distances, local taxis are readily available.
Yes, car rentals are available at Agadir Airport and in the city. This offers the most freedom to explore the surrounding areas at your own pace.
🎫 🎫 Tickets & Entry
Tamraght beach is a public beach and does not require an entrance fee. You can enjoy the waves and scenery freely.
Devils Rock is a natural surf spot and does not have an entry fee. Access to the beach and the rock formations is free.
Surf lesson prices can vary, but expect to pay around 250-400 MAD for a 2-hour lesson, often including board rental. Many surf camps offer packages.
Yes, you can find guided tours for activities like quad biking and exploring the dunes. Contact local operators or your accommodation for recommendations.
Cafes like Nafas Cafe generally open in the morning and close in the late afternoon or early evening. It's best to check their specific hours on social media or upon arrival.
🎫 🏄 Surfing & Activities
Tamraght offers several beginner-friendly spots, including the main beach area. Devils Rock is also popular, though conditions can vary. Many surf schools cater to all levels.
Absolutely! Numerous surf shops and surf camps in Tamraght offer surfboard rentals for all skill levels.
Yes, Tamraght is home to many renowned surf camps and schools, such as Blue Waves Surf House, Aloha Surf Camp, and Surf House Tamraght, offering lessons and accommodation.
Besides surfing, popular activities include quad biking in the dunes, sandboarding, enjoying the sunset, exploring local cafes, and relaxing on the beach.
Tamraght is an excellent destination for a surf trip with friends, offering a vibrant surf culture, beautiful beaches, and a relaxed atmosphere.

🎫 🏨 Accommodation
Tamraght offers a range of accommodation, including surf hostels, guesthouses, surf houses, and private apartments. Many are geared towards surfers.
Bright Wave Hostel and Surf Hostal are popular choices mentioned by travelers for their surf-friendly atmosphere and location.
A surf house typically offers accommodation with a focus on surfers, often including surf lessons, board rentals, and a communal atmosphere.
Yes, there are apartments available for rent, which can be a good option for longer stays or for groups seeking more privacy.
While riads are more common in cities like Marrakech, some guesthouses in Tamraght offer a similar tranquil ambiance.

The Surfing Scene in Tamraght
For beginners, the main beach area often provides gentler waves, while more experienced surfers might seek out the more challenging breaks. The best time for surfing is generally in the afternoon when the wind conditions are often favorable. It's highly recommended to book lessons or board rentals in advance, especially during peak seasons, to ensure availability. The surf culture here is deeply ingrained, and you'll find a relaxed, friendly atmosphere both in and out of the water.
Beyond the waves, the surf camps themselves are often destinations in their own right. Places like Blue Waves Surf House and Aloha Surf Camp are not just places to stay but hubs for surf enthusiasts, offering a blend of comfort, community, and access to the best surf spots. Many also provide additional activities, making a surf trip to Tamraght a well-rounded adventure.
